Tadej Pogačar, the Slovenian cycling sensation, has made headlines by renegotiating his contract with UAE Team Emirates, extending his stay with the team until 2030. The new deal, reportedly worth a staggering €50 million, solidifies Pogačar’s position as one of the most valuable athletes in the cycling world.
Since joining UAE Team Emirates in 2020, Pogačar has rapidly ascended to prominence, securing numerous prestigious titles, including two Tour de France victories in 2020 and 2021.
